For a package weighing fifty pounds, what is the recommended evacuation distance from the building?

Explanation:
The main idea here is that how far you evacuate depends on how much hazardous material could be released and how far its effects could reach. A 50-pound package represents a sizable potential source of danger, so the protective approach is to create a larger safety buffer around the building to keep people out of the area where fumes, heat, shrapnel, or other effects could reach them. Evacuation to 150 feet gives a more substantial margin than closer distances, which helps minimize the risk if the package were to rupture, leak, or explode. The other distances are too small for this quantity to ensure adequate protection, especially considering potential factors like wind direction and the nature of the material. In practice, responders establish and adjust a perimeter based on the specific hazard, but for a 50-pound package, 150 feet is the standard guidance to prioritize safety.
